Situated on the summit of Slieve League near the W edge of the mountain ridge overlooking the valley below. One of three hut sites (DG090-004010/011-) which is situated amongst 26 penitential cairns (DG090-004012-) all of which are approximately 60m W of Hugh Mac Brick's Church (DG090-004001-). Only the lower courses of the drystone wall (H 1m; wall T 0.8m) of a roughly circular shaped hut site (int. dims. 1.6m x 1.2m) survives with possible doorway now destroyed facing W.
